100G DWDM Device

Auxora's Dense Wavelength Division Multiplexer (DWDM) is based on TFF (thin film filter) platform, it features ultra-low insertion loss, high isolation, super thermal stability and excellent reliability. The device is Telcordia GR-1221/1209-CORE compliant, thus enabling it to be used for wavelength add/drop in telecommunication network systems. NOTES:
1) All specifications are based on the devices without connectors, and guaranteed over wavelength, polarization and temperature.
2) PMD and chromatic dispersion values are guaranteed by design.
3) IL is 0.3 dB higher, RL is 5 dB lower for each connector added.
